
There are two options for paying tuition:
1. Pay the total tuition by July 31 directly to Bishop Canevin High School.
OR
2. Enroll in the SMART tuition payment program and make 10 monthly payments, July through April.
These are the ONLY two options for paying tuition. IF enrolling in SMART, the SMART form MUST be returned to Bishop Canevin no later than May 31. However, families who participated in SMART with Bishop Canevin during the 2005-06school year will be automatically renewed for 2006-07 and do not need to reapply for SMART.
The ten monthly payments will begin in July with the final payment due April 2007. Therefore, those who delay in returning the SMART form past May 31 will have fewer and higher payments.
If you applied for financial aid, then once awards are announced in late May / early June, we will automatically deduct any award you might receive from your total tuition before your account is set up with SMART.
Activity Fee
The Activity Fee is required of ALL students regardless of the extent involved in school activities. For 2006-07, the Activity Fee will remain at $300 for one child, $500 for more than one child. The Activity Fee is to be paid directly to the school Business Office and is not to be included with SMART tuition payments. The Activity Fee is payable in two installments: the first payment is due by the end of October; the second payment is due by the end of February.
The Activity Fee may be reimbursed up to the total amount paid by earning credit through the Shopping Certificate Program.
All tuition and fees must be paid up-to-date for students to receive report cards, participate in activities/dances, have transcripts sent, or participate in baccalaureate and/or graduation ceremonies. No records will be forwarded with any outstanding obligations owed to the school.
